  • Game Designer: Project Top Secret

    Acclaim Games Inc.

    (Computer Games industry)

    June 2007October 2009 (2 years 5 months)

    Game designer isn't usually a general role, but in this project we are voluntary workers allowed to work on what we want. So, I've tried to work a little on all the areas of the game, or at least give some input on them. The following things have come out of that effort.

    * Created and Maintain an Effective Communication resource for the team
    * Lead and managed a system design effort
    * Co-designed a disabled friendly User Interface for a complex racing game
    * Co-designed the rank/level system
    * Participated in various design discussions
    * Lead for public site updating efforts

  • Intern/Content Editor

    Game Consultants

    (Computer Games industry)

    July 2008December 2008 (6 months)

    David Perry and Ruesel DeMaria worked on the book "David Perry on Game Design" for years, and I was one of the content editors. Along with several others, I commented and made changes to the drafts given to us. Those changes were suggestions for improving the content, filling out lists and general suggestions.
